0

我目前正在为 Gremlin 使用以下插件:GitHub——它基本上将 SPARQL 转换为 Gremlin。它在控制台中运行良好,但我正在尝试通过 REST 执行命令。

通过 REST 在命令前添加“:>”时是否有解决方法?

Gremlin 控制台:

gremlin> :> SELECT * WHERE { }
==> ...
==> ...
.
.
.

小鬼休息:

邮政

{"gremlin": ":> SELECT * WHERE {}"}

回复

{"message": "startup failed:\nScript7.groovy: 1: unexpected token: : @ line 1, column 1.\n   :> SELECT * WHERE {}\n   ^\n\n1 error\n",
"Exception-Class": "org.codehaus.groovy.control.MultipleCompilationErrorsException"}
4

1 回答 1

0

Gremlin Server 不知道如何处理原始 SPARQL,我不认为您引用的插件以任何方式支持服务器。因此,您将 SPARQL 发送到 Gremlin Server 的尝试失败了。该插件需要以某种方式进行修改才能使其正常工作。

于 2017-09-20T15:08:51.913 回答